The article examines the experience of introducing biometric voter registration in foreign countries and in Russia. The analysis shows that foreign countries use a model in which biometric voter registration is carried out directly at the polling station when issuing a ballot. At the same time, in Russia, biometric identification technology is already partially used in REV and in the future may become one of the main ways to verify Russian voters in online elections. As a result, the author comes to the conclusion that the further introduction of the latest biometric technologies in the electoral process will help minimize violations in the field of voter expression, reduce cases of falsification of votes, increase electoral confidence in the elections, therefore, the mutual experience of biometric registration of voters in elections will be useful both for electoral practice in Russia and foreign countries.
